Goodin wrote:
LMI and StewMac sells carved necks. Carving necks is not as difficult as it seems though. It is my favorite part of the build, since I'm really working the wood with hand tools (well, after band sawing the rough shape), and get to watch a block of wood turn into a neck. All you need is a few high quality rasps and chisel for the heel, and a small drawknife and spoke shave for the neck. Draw out facet lines and just cut to the line. Then draw a few more facet lines and cut to the line, then finish with sandpaper. Cumpiano has great illustrations on how to do it. The fretboard plane should already be flat from the initial milling, but if not a few licks on a sanding board will take care of it.
